Kushanas, Kanishka I, c. 127-152, AV quarter dinar, 1.78 g. (14 mm). Obverse: crowned, diademed full-body portrait of king left holding spear with left hand, flame at shoulder, Bactrian legend ÞAONANOÞAO KA NhÞKI KOÞANO (King of kings, Kanishka Kushan) around. Reverse: Buddha standing facing, hand raised in gesture, tamgha to right, Bactrian BOΔΔO in left field. Fine, traces of earlier mounting. Extremely rare. Ex Morton & Eden, 10, 2004, lot 687. Ex Classical Numismatic Group, mail bid sale 70, 2005, lot 497 (mentioning "only three other Buddha gold quarter staters of Kanishka I are known"). Ex Chand Collection
